Communiqué of the Extra-Ordinary SADC Troika Summit Plus the Chairperson of the Organ

1. The Extra-Ordinary Troika Summit of Heads of State and Government of the Southern African Development Community (SADC) plus the Chairperson of the SADC Organ, hereafter called Summit, was held virtually on the 14th of July, 2022.

2. Summit was officially opened and chaired by His Excellency Dr. Lazarus McCarthy Chakwera, President of the Republic of Malawi, in his capacity as the Chairperson of SADC.

3. Summit was attended by the following Heads of State and Government and/or their representatives:

Malawi His Excellency Dr. Lazarus McCarthy Chakwera, President of the Republic of Malawi and Chairperson of SADC.
Democratic Republic of Congo His Excellency Félix Antoine Tshisekedi Tshilombo, President of the Democratic Republic of Congo and Incoming Chairperson of SADC.
Mozambique His Excellency Filipe Jacinto Nyusi, President of the Republic of Mozambique and Outgoing Chairperson of SADC.
South Africa His Excellency Matamela Cyril Ramaphosa, President of the Republic of South Africa and Chairperson of the Organ on Politics, Defence and Security Cooperation.

4. Summit was also attended by the Chairperson of the SADC Council of Ministers, Chairperson of the SADC Ministerial Committee of the Organ (MCO), Ministers from SADC Troika Member States, namely Democratic Republic of Congo, Malawi and Mozambique, and the SADC Executive Secretary.

5. Summit observed a minute of silence and expressed its deep condolences to the bereaved family, Government and people of the Republic of Angola following the passing on of the late former President of the Republic of Angola, His Excellency José Eduardo dos Santos, who passed away on 8th July.

6. Summit received a brief progress report from the HE.Cyril Ramaphosa,President of the Republic South Africa and Chairperson of the Organ on Politics, Defense and Security Cooperation on the execution of the mandate and operations undertaken by the SADC Mission in Mozambique (SAMIM) since its deployment as a regional response to support the Republic of Mozambique to combat terrorism and acts of violent extremism in some districts of Cabo Delgado Province.

7. Summit approved an interim extension of the SAMIM mandate beyond 15July2022, to facilitate continuation of SAMIM operations, pending the review and consideration of a comprehensive SAMIM report by the Ordinary SADC Summit of Heads of State and Government scheduled to be held from 17-18 August 2022, in the Democratic Republic of Congo.
